And so it begins....323BG hatch ----> V6 powa with a few extra surprises

Been planning version2.0 of this transformation for the past 6 months pretty intensely, acquiring parts and researching the avenues for improving on my first iteration.

The first step to really getting the project live though was acquiring a car for the transformation.

It's a '90 1.6 auto - but it won't stay that way for long. I have the next 3 weeks to finish out my 19 units of semester work, then I'll be touching the cars.

The basic idea is to have a really good looking hatch with power to match.

The donor car for the underpinnings is a '92 MX-3 GS that I will miss driving, but only briefly until this beast will be on its own legs.

The 323 will be stripped down to the bare shell and then I'll build it back up the way I want it to feel, look & perform.

Do you know how freaking hard it is to find one with a straight body for a decent price? It's like you can get one for $500 that's beat to ****, or you find the delusional owners that kept theirs in ok shape and want $3,000 for it.

I've had my eyes peeled on Craigslist and other places online for the past 5 months straight - we're talking at least once daily state-wide scans...not much fun

This one being a Cali car, 0 rust to boot!

I got this one for $550, and it shifts hard in 2nd when it's cold, but once warmed up it's fine. Will do fine to hold up a week or two so I can smog it. It made the 140 mile trip home with no drama.

Today I had some time to hit up the dings. About 25-30 of them around the car, mostly on the doors. I hate those little bastards, they take so much time. Only one of them will need metal work though (driver side 1/4 panel, just behind the door).

It passed smog yesterday so I'm good for a couple of years if need be, though I'll get it carb-certified when the swap is done, like I did with the red one.

Park-bench bumpers will be gone soon as well. Would like to put a sunroof in it though, that depends if I can find a full assembly at a reasonable cost.

Ordered a brand new OEM full V6 wiring harness for it (ebay yay), so I won't have to deal with crusty oily broken crap. Will do a very mild wiretuck and engine bay cleanup as well - I like my cars nice underneath.
